apparently McShay doesn't have a write-up on Jarvis (or didn't as of Oct), but thinks he's a day 2 pick. so 2nd or 3rd rd, where other mocks seem to have him.

quote:

McShay said he did not do a work up page on Landry but the 6-feet-1, 195-pounder from Lutcher has opened his eyes.

"I've watched him play, been really impressed," McShay said. "He's not as quick as Beckham but he's a silky smooth route runner who separates well, and has some big play ability. I'm really impressed with his hands and his focus in traffic. Both of those guys are going to be Day 2 receivers if they decide to come out."
